Free 'taster' session and Level 1 course at Beversbrook Sports Facility, Calne

The Wiltshire Association of Cricket Officials is running a Scorer Taster session on Sunday 27th September 2015 at Beversbrook Sports Facility, Calne from 9.30am to 12 noon. The session is FREE and will be a practical introduction to ECB ACO methods of scoring. It would be an ideal starting point for anyone interested in learning to score OR for someone with some experience who might be considering attending the Level 1 course (a decision to continue on to the Level 1 can be made at the end of the Taster).

The full Level 1 Scorer Course takes place at the same venue on the following five Sundays – 4th/11th/18th/25th October and 1st November – with each session being slightly longer: 9.00am to 12noon. The course will be largely practical, scoring from video or animation, with some work on scoring technique and relevant cricket law. The fifth session is the assessment – which is not at all scary, being 80% practical and 20% theory.

The full course costs £80 – this is excellent value for money because it includes all the course materials, a scorer’s bag with selection of contents (pens, pencil, ruler, etc), a copy of ‘Tom Smith’s Laws of Cricket’, an MCC Laws book and reduced membership of ECB ACO – plus half the cost will be refunded by WEPL or WCCL to the clubs of successful candidates.
